Leather Institute of Zimbabwe (LIZ) was established on the first of January 1985 by the footwear and leather goods manufacturers of Zimbabwe to address problems relating to shortage of skilled labour, technical and managerial staff and the needs of the industry regarding value addition of hides and skins .
Its members included hides merchants, tanners, footwear and accessory manufacturers, travel goods and allied products manufacturers, major retailers and companies that provide input such as chemicals to the industry. LIZ has two laboratories (physical and chemical) and a training facility and standard library with tools that benefit its members…
